Abstract

The existence of physiological rhythms embedded in the beat-to-beat heart period signal has been reported in the pioneering observations by PeƱaz et al1 and Sayers and co-workers2,3. Subsequently, Akselrod and co-workers4 had the merit of advancing the hypothesis that the power spectrum analysis of heart rate fluctuations could furnish a quantitative evaluation of cardiovascular control.
